The OIG is organized into three, operational units to ensure the offices efficient operation: The OIGs audit staff consists of auditors who are responsible for performing financial audits and performance reviews of CIA programs and activities. David Buckley, the select committees staff director, served as CIA Inspector General, the intelligence agencys watchdog, between October 2010 and January 2015. The CIA Office of the Inspector General suspended special agent Andrew Bakajs security clearance and placed him on leave following Buckleys retaliatory investigation. In 2019, the Department of Homeland Securitys (DHS) inspector general revealed that Buckley and other officials in the CIA Office of the Inspector General (OIG) opened a so-called retaliatory investigation into Andrew Bakaj, an OIG special agent.
